Medical Image Management Market , Segmentation by System
The System segmentation includes Picture Archiving & Communication System (PACS), Vendor-Neutral Archive (VNA), Application-Independent Clinical Archive (AICA) and Others. Each system type supports the storage, retrieval, and distribution of medical images across clinical settings, with growing demand for centralized data management and cloud integration.
Picture Archiving & Communication System (PACS)PACS is the most widely adopted system, used for storing and accessing radiological images digitally. It improves workflow efficiency, reduces physical storage costs, and supports remote diagnostics. Integration with hospital information systems (HIS) and the shift toward enterprise PACS continue to drive growth.
Vendor-Neutral Archive (VNA)VNA allows storage of medical images from multiple modalities in a standardized format, enabling interoperability and cross-departmental access. It reduces data redundancy and offers flexibility in vendor selection. Increasing adoption of data-sharing platforms and long-term archiving supports its rapid growth.
Application-Independent Clinical Archive (AICA)AICA extends beyond imaging to store diverse clinical data, enabling a holistic patient record. It supports improved care coordination and advanced analytics. The rise in value-based care and integrated clinical platforms is boosting demand for AICA solutions.
OthersOthers include emerging systems such as imaging analytics software and AI-driven platforms. These solutions enhance image interpretation, reduce diagnostic errors, and optimize storage infrastructure. Innovation in machine learning and automation is expanding this category.
Medical Image Management Market , Segmentation by Deployment Mode
The Deployment Mode segmentation includes On-Premise, Cloud-Based and Hybrid. Deployment strategies depend on infrastructure flexibility, data security, and operational scalability. The shift toward digital transformation and cost optimization is reshaping adoption patterns across regions.
On-PremiseOn-Premise deployment offers full control over data storage and security, making it popular among large hospitals. It supports integration with legacy systems and customizable infrastructure. Despite higher upfront costs, organizations choose it for data sovereignty and compliance with strict regulations.
Cloud-BasedCloud-Based solutions are rapidly growing due to benefits like scalability, remote access, and lower IT costs. They enable seamless image sharing across facilities, supporting telemedicine and multi-location networks. Adoption is driven by increasing trust in data security and vendor-managed services.
HybridHybrid deployment combines the control of on-premise systems with the flexibility of cloud solutions. It allows healthcare providers to manage critical data locally while leveraging cloud storage for scalability. This model is preferred for large health systems undergoing digital transformation.

Regulatory Mandates for Digital Health Records: Regulatory mandates for digital health records are a significant driver shaping the Global Medical Image Management Market. Governments and healthcare regulatory bodies worldwide are increasingly emphasizing the transition from paper-based records to digital formats to enhance healthcare efficiency, patient safety, and data security. These mandates aim to standardize and streamline healthcare information management, ensuring accurate and accessible patient records across healthcare settings. For instance, in the United States, the Health Information Technology for Economic and Clinical Health (HITECH) Act and the Centers for Medicare & Medicaid Services (CMS) require eligible healthcare providers to adopt certified EHR systems, including medical image management solutions, to qualify for incentive programs and avoid penalties.
Similarly, in Europe, regulations such as the General Data Protection Regulation (GDPR) mandate strict guidelines for the handling and storage of patient health information, including medical images. Compliance with these regulations drives healthcare organizations to invest in secure and interoperable image management systems that safeguard patient privacy while facilitating data exchange among healthcare providers. Such regulatory frameworks not only accelerate the adoption of digital health technologies but also foster innovation in medical image management solutions, pushing manufacturers to develop compliant and user-friendly systems that meet stringent regulatory requirements globally.

Limited Reimbursement Policies for Imaging IT Solutions: Limited reimbursement policies for imaging IT solutions pose a significant challenge in the Global Medical Image Management Market. Healthcare providers often face constraints in obtaining adequate reimbursement for investments in advanced imaging technologies and IT solutions, including Picture Archiving and Communication Systems (PACS), Vendor Neutral Archives (VNA), and other image management platforms. This limitation stems from varying reimbursement rates and policies across different regions and healthcare systems, which may not fully cover the costs associated with implementing and maintaining sophisticated imaging IT infrastructures. As a result, healthcare organizations, particularly in resource-constrained settings, may hesitate to invest in comprehensive image management solutions despite recognizing their potential benefits in improving diagnostic accuracy, workflow efficiency, and patient care outcomes.
The complexity of reimbursement processes for imaging IT solutions can deter healthcare providers from upgrading or expanding their existing imaging capabilities. The lack of clear reimbursement frameworks or insufficient reimbursement rates may discourage investment in newer technologies and hinder the adoption of innovative image management solutions that could otherwise enhance clinical decision-making and patient management. Addressing these reimbursement challenges requires collaboration between healthcare stakeholders, policymakers, and insurance providers to develop sustainable reimbursement models that incentivize healthcare organizations to invest in state-of-the-art imaging IT solutions while ensuring equitable access to advanced healthcare technologies across diverse healthcare settings globally.
